Apprentice Groundworker
Groundworkers are employed on construction sites that involve ground preparation such as foundations or footing for new buildings.
Your day-to-day tasks may include:
Ground working - marking out and digging shallow trenches for foundations and drains. Form working – putting up or dismantling the shuttering that holds setting concrete in place. Installing drainage and manholes. Concreting. Minor road working - laying kerbs, paving and re-surfacing. Using hand tools and small plant machinery.Training:
You will achieve the Level 2 Groundworker Apprenticeship Standard by attending CP Assessments Training Centre in Denaby Main, Doncaster to undertake 7 block-release training sessions (4 days), every 10 - 12 weeks. The successful candidate will work towards achieving Functional Skills Level 2 in both Maths and English if they have not achieved this prior or have an equivalent. Apprentices will also get an Apprentice CSCS card which can be upgraded on completion of the apprenticeship.

In time, you may wish to undertake further qualifications such as Occupational Work Supervision which can be studied at Level 3. With experience, you could progress to Site Supervisor, Estimator, or Construction Manager.
